BC's longest-running active music interview podcast. Since 2017, host and co-founder James Olson has been speaking to bands and artists from Vancouver and beyond. Come along, tap into the ever-expanding variety of artists on the West Coast, and get to know many new favourites.

Lee Gauthier of Bridal Party + Krystle Dos Santos 12.06.2018 1:52:46
Episode 26 is here! Another Sunday has gone by as we catch up with hosts James and Travis as they chat music and computer science with producer and Bridal Party bassist Lee Gauthier. Then, dive in to the second half of the episode and enjoy the smooth soulful stylings of Krystle Dos Santos as she talks about some of her memorable tour moments, her time on stage with Stevie Wonder and much more!

Ryan Dyck of Mint Records + Rio By Night 01.05.2018 1:55:37
This week on Pacific Sound Radio, we speak with Mint Records' own Ryan Dyck all about the history, and challenges involved in running your own independent record label. Then, featured guests Rio By Night kick off the second half of our show with some of their own band history, a love for Radiohead, and some new unreleased material.

Mark Lingelbach of Lambsbreath 14.11.2017 1:07:17
Episode 4 brings a one-on-one interview with Lambsbreath frontman Mark Lingelbach. James Olson had the chance to speak with Mark about all the different projects that he has on the go, including a comic series and his first ever rap album.
Smash Boom Pow 29.08.2017 47:07
Episode 3 features two-piece rockers Smash Boom Pow. Brothers Zane and Ulysses Coppard shed some light on how they have been able to work so well as a creative unit, their new single "Way Too Much", and their plans for their next release.
Douse 01.08.2017 1:31:51
Episode 2 has Douse joining the Pacific Sound Radio team for this latest episode. Alea Clark, Patrick Farrugia, & Jeremiah Ackermann of Douse discuss what went into recording their debut record, keeping themselves sane on tour, and soap making!
